Abstract

This study aims to find reproducible correlations/causality between the evaluation data of ongoing R&D projects funded by NEDO and the ex-post monitoring data of actual commercialisation achievement by those projects. The understanding of the results of this study will be used for designing our R&I policies for the next era as a funding agency by, for example, promoting more effective schemes which will eventually increase our contribution to society. The results showed positive correlations between the assessed grade for sections of the evaluation and the commercialisation status, indicating the possibility of identifying those projects that need management revision before the extended R&D activities by the companies.
